Keller Williams Acquires $1.1B Independent Brokerage Living Realty

Living Realty, Inc. to affiliate with Keller Williams Realty, Inc.

M
ARKHAM, Ontario--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Living Realty, Inc., a leading full-service real estate brokerage and subsidiary of Living Group of Companies, is set to affiliate with Keller Williams Realty, Inc. (KW), the world's largest real estate franchise by agent count.

    "We're excited to welcome Living Realty into our KW family," said William E. Soteroff, Regional Operating Principal, KW Canada and President of Keller Williams Worldwide. "Their commitment to agent success and client satisfaction aligns perfectly with our mission to empower entrepreneurs."

    Since January 1, 2023, Living Realty has sold over $1.1 billion in real estate. The company's Executive Vice President and Chief Legal Officer, Ben Wong, stated that Keller Williams' business philosophy and culture align well with their own, making it a natural fit to join forces.

    On March 3, 2025, Living Realty will begin operating as KW Living Realty, a KW market center in Markham, Ontario. The firm currently has 550 agents and 35 staff members who will transition to KW. Once complete, KW Living Realty will become KW's top market center in Canada by agent count.

    David Wong has been appointed team leader of the KW Living Realty market center, while Kelvin Wong will serve as operating principal. Both have extensive experience within the company, with Kelvin having served as broker of record since 2016.

    KW Living Realty will continue to operate from its current head office and five branch offices throughout the Greater Toronto Area. According to Kelvin Wong, despite a challenging market last year, opportunities for buyers still exist due to favorable mortgage rates and downward price pressures.

    At KW Living Realty, agents' experience shows a more balanced housing market, leading to greater stability and value for homebuyers. Established in 1980, Living Realty is a comprehensive real estate brokerage serving residential, commercial, industrial, and investment properties.
